[QUOTE="LT 1967, post: 975265, member: 6582"] Interesting question since we have watched Georgia's and Clemson's Defensive linemen pore through our offensive line for several years at this point. I always say that we are as big as they are in most cases, so what is the problem. I certainly agree that the factors you show are where the answers lie. A couple of years ago, I purchased a copy of Phil Savage's book entitled "4th and Goal Everyday". The book reviews the inter workings of the Alabama football program. I was interested in the recruiting factors. According to Phil, Nick Saban believes it has to do with the "BUBBLE" as far as linemen and linebackers go. See the attached page from Phil's book which refers to the characteristics of large linemen, Offensive, Defensive and Linebackers. I do see the characteristic discussed in many of the better linemen I see on teams like Clemson, Alabama, and UGA. [/QUOTE]
